Porsche representatives at the Geneva Motor Show told Motor Trend's Jethro Bovingdon (see tweet below) that about 66% of US 911 GT3 buyers are optioning their cars with Porsche's exquisite 6-speed 911R-derived manual gearbox. Porsche stunned the world with the Mission E concept at the Geneva show three long years ago. Today, also in Geneva, the company has shown a second Mission E concept, this time a Panamera-based electrified wagon with SUV pretenses called the Mission E Cross Turismo. Porsche sales chief Detlev von Platen told a German magazine last week that he believes Porsche could and should develop a flying passenger car to compete with potential rivals in an as-yet-nonexistent market for urban flying taxi and ride-sharing services.
